How much do at home sales jobs pay per year?

As of May 28, 2026, the average yearly pay for at home sales in the United States is $81,617.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$53,000.00 and $96,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an At Home Sales Representative, and why are they important?

To thrive as an At Home Sales Representative, you generally need strong communication skills, persuasive abilities, and a background in sales or customer service,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with CRM software, virtual meeting platforms, and online sales tools is typically required. Self-motivation, resilience, and excellent time management are crucial soft skills for standing out in remote sales roles. These skills and qualities are essential for building client relationships, achieving targets, and maintaining productivity in a remote work environment.

What are some common challenges faced in an At Home Sales role and how can they be managed?

At Home Sales professionals often encounter challenges such as staying motivated without direct supervision, maintaining clear communication with clients and team members remotely, and effectively managing their time to meet sales targets. To overcome these obstacles, it's important to set a structured daily routine, leverage digital communication tools, and establish regular check-ins with managers or colleagues. Proactively seeking feedback and staying engaged with virtual team meetings can also help maintain a strong sense of connection and accountability.

What is an At Home Sales job?

An At Home Sales job involves selling products or services remotely, typically from the comfort of your own home. People in these roles use phone calls, emails, video conferencing, and other digital communication tools to connect with potential and existing customers. At Home Sales representatives often work for companies as employees or as independent contractors, and they may earn commissions based on their sales performance. This type of job offers flexibility in scheduling and location, making it popular for those seeking a work-from-home lifestyle.

What is the difference between At Home Sales vs Inside Sales?

AspectAt Home SalesInside Sales
Work EnvironmentWork from home or remote locations, often independentlyWork from an office or call center, typically indoors
Required CredentialsSales experience, communication skills, sometimes industry-specific certificationsSales experience, communication skills, sometimes industry-specific certifications
Employer & Industry UsageCommon in retail, insurance, real estate, and direct salesCommon in technology, B2B sales, telecommunication sectors

Both At Home Sales and Inside Sales involve selling products or services, often requiring similar skills and credentials. The main difference lies in the work environment: At Home Sales is performed remotely from home, while Inside Sales typically occurs from an office or call center setting. Understanding these distinctions can help job seekers find roles that best match their preferences and skills.
